Exxon Mobil Jobs for Electrical engineers
Job Responsibilities
Develop and manage electrical surveillance programs including,- Collect data using Computer Maintenance Management System (CMMS) or other available data sources
- Analyzing site maintenance records to determine electrical equipment failure rates, availability/reliability, bad actor/failure modes and program effectiveness/cost analysis
- Analyzing electrical equipment test records including transformer oil analysis, thermography, battery health, insulation testing, etc. and providing assessment of equipment health and improvement recommendations to the site engineer
- Collect and trend electrical equipment data against company and industry standards
- Support development of electrical surveillance program to prevent premature failure of equipment
- Support site brownfield & revamp project electrical activities including,
- Preparing project electrical design documents
- Writing equipment specifications
- Reviewing contractor & vendor deliverables during engineering, construction and commissioning project phases
- Resolving technical issues
- Providing electrical support to other disciplines within project team
- Searching electronic document management systems to find necessary information
- Conduct criticality assessment and maintenance plans for electrical systems, taking into consideration industry standards, regulatory requirements, and manufacturer recommendations
- Execute electrical life cycle management programs which include electrical equipment inventory, obsolescence plans, managing spare parts, and upgrade / replacement planning
- Support electrical system maintenance and test planning, software upgrades, ESD testing, offline and online testing, and coordination of activities with/without plant shutdowns
- Develop power system forecast periodically and provide recommendations to resolve/identify any power system capacity restraints within existing facilities
- Conduct load flow, short circuit, harmonic, grounding and arc-flash studies
- Provide field support during turnaround events
- Manage master versions of site electrical power system SKM models. Keeping models and studies up to date. Performing new studies as appropriate to assess feasibility of power system modifications for new projects etc.
- Coordinating directly with engineers at remote site locations to obtain & provide all necessary information & documentation to perform job responsibilities.
- Support or lead site complex trouble shootings, investigations and repairs.
- Lead Electrical Safety related activities. E.g. Safety job analysis, Safety by design, Safety incident investigation, Develop safety work practices.
Job Requirements
Bachelor’s degree from recognized university in Electrical Engineering- Minimum 10 years of experience in oil & gas, refining or petrochemical industry, during which international or regional support was provided
- Experience in operations and / or maintenance in an engineering capacity
- Experience of risk management processes and tools for oil and gas industry or similar preferred
- Experience in selection & specification of substations, transformers, switchgear, protective relays, motor control centers, variable speed drives, motors, power cables and generators
- Experience of hazardous area equipment design, selection & classification techniques and standards e.g. ATEX, API etc.
- Experience in system modeling software tools (e.g. SKM Power Tools, ETAP) & preparation of associated power system studies including protective relaying, motor starting, load flow, short circuit, arc flash etc.
- Experience and knowledge in the following areas:
o hazardous area compliance
o power generation, system analysis, and protection
o power cable/line wiring methods and material selection
o principles of shielding and grounding for power lines and cables
o determining adequacy of equipment ratings/selection (e.g. withstand, interrupting, latching, Basic Insulation Level)
o bus transfer schemes that includes Automatic Transfer Scheme, fast transfer, and residual voltage transfer
o design and operation of battery back-up / UPS systems
o motor starting methods (e.g. soft start, variable speed)
o regulatory requirements
- Experience applying international industry codes and standards e.g. IEC, ANSI etc.
- Proficient in data collection and analysis tools such as Analytics & Tableau or similar
- Strong verbal and written communication skills in English
- Ability to plan and coordinate competing work activities and priorities
- Team player able to interface with other engineering disciplines and people from other cultures
- Willing and able to travel as required, both domestic and international.
